# Ensure Kubelet Configuration File Has Permissions Set Restrictive

### More Info:

Ensure that the kubelet configuration file has permissions of 644 or more restrictive.

### Risk Level

Medium

### Address

Security

### Triage and Remediation

<Tabs>
  <Tab title="Remediation">
    ### Remediation

    <AccordionGroup>
      <Accordion title="Manual Steps" defaultOpen="true">
        1. On every worker node, check the current permissions of the kubelet configuration file:
           ```bash theme={null}
           stat -c permissions=%a /var/lib/kubelet/config.yaml
           ```

        2. On every worker node, set the permissions to 644 (owner read/write, group read, others read):
           ```bash theme={null}
           chmod 644 /var/lib/kubelet/config.yaml
           ```

        3. (If your environment expects the legacy path as well) If `/etc/kubernetes/kubelet-config.json` exists, align its permissions too:
           ```bash theme={null}
           if [ -e /etc/kubernetes/kubelet-config.json ]; then
             chmod 644 /etc/kubernetes/kubelet-config.json
           fi
           ```

        4. On every worker node, verify the final permissions for the active kubelet config file:
           ```bash theme={null}
           stat -c permissions=%a /var/lib/kubelet/config.yaml
           ```

        5. (Optional) If you use `/etc/kubernetes/kubelet-config.json` for tooling or compatibility, verify its permissions as per the benchmark’s audit:
           ```bash theme={null}
           if test -e /etc/kubernetes/kubelet-config.json; then
             stat -c permissions=%a /etc/kubernetes/kubelet-config.json
           fi
           ```
      </Accordion>

      <Accordion title="Using kubectl">
        kubectl cannot modify file permissions on node-local kubelet configuration files such as `/var/lib/kubelet/config.yaml`; this must be fixed directly on every worker node via host-level access (for example, SSH). See the Manual Steps section for the exact commands to run on each node.
      </Accordion>

      <Accordion title="Automation">
        ```bash theme={null}
        #!/usr/bin/env bash
        #
        # Harden kubelet configuration file permissions on every worker node.
        # Target file: /var/lib/kubelet/config.yaml
        #
        # Usage:
        #   1) Copy this script to each worker node (e.g. /root/fix-kubelet-perms.sh)
        #   2) Run as root on every worker node:
        #        bash /root/fix-kubelet-perms.sh
        #   3) Safe to re-run; it is idempotent.

        set -euo pipefail

        KUBELET_CFG="/var/lib/kubelet/config.yaml"
        DESIRED_MODE="644"

        echo "=== Kubelet config permission hardening ==="
        echo "Target file: ${KUBELET_CFG}"
        echo

        if [ ! -e "${KUBELET_CFG}" ]; then
          echo "WARNING: ${KUBELET_CFG} does not exist on this node. Nothing to do."
          exit 0
        fi

        # Show current permissions
        current_mode="$(stat -c '%a' "${KUBELET_CFG}")" || {
          echo "ERROR: Failed to read current permissions for ${KUBELET_CFG}"
          exit 1
        }

        echo "Current permissions: ${current_mode}"

        # Apply fix only if needed
        if [ "${current_mode}" != "${DESIRED_MODE}" ]; then
          echo "Setting permissions to ${DESIRED_MODE} on ${KUBELET_CFG} ..."
          chmod "${DESIRED_MODE}" "${KUBELET_CFG}"
        else
          echo "Permissions already set to ${DESIRED_MODE}; no change needed."
        fi

        # Verification (mirrors benchmark audit intent)
        echo
        echo "=== Verifying permissions ==="
        verified_mode="$(stat -c 'permissions=%a' "${KUBELET_CFG}")" || {
          echo "ERROR: Verification failed; could not stat ${KUBELET_CFG}"
          exit 1
        }
        echo "Verification result: ${verified_mode}"

        # Parse out numeric mode for comparison
        verified_numeric="${verified_mode#permissions=}"

        if [ "${verified_numeric}" = "${DESIRED_MODE}" ]; then
          echo "SUCCESS: ${KUBELET_CFG} is now set to ${DESIRED_MODE} as required."
          exit 0
        else
          echo "ERROR: Expected permissions ${DESIRED_MODE} but found ${verified_numeric}"
          exit 2
        fi
        ```
      </Accordion>
